What Is Giardia and How Outbreaks Occur

Giardia duodenalis (also called Giardia lamblia) is an intestinal parasite that causes giardiasis, a diarrheal illness. Outbreaks typically occur when people ingest contaminated water or food, or through person-to-person or animal-to-person transmission. Common source water exposures include drinking water, recreational water (pools, lakes, splash pads), and inadequately treated municipal supplies. Person-to-person spread is frequent in childcare settings where hygiene practices can facilitate fecal-oral transmission. Foodborne transmission is less common but possible when food is handled by an infectious person or washed with contaminated water. Outbreak investigations aim to identify the transmission route, the specific strain(s), and the exposure source to stop further cases.

Recognizing Symptoms and When to Seek Care

Typical Onset and Clinical Features

Symptoms usually begin 1–2 weeks after exposure but can appear as early as 3 days or as late as 2 weeks. Common signs include watery diarrhea, greasy stools that may float, stomach cramps or pain, bloating, nausea, vomiting, dehydration, weight loss, and fatigue. Some infections are asymptomatic, yet asymptomatic people can still shed cysts and contribute to transmission. In immunocompromised individuals, symptoms can be more persistent and severe. Early recognition and testing help limit spread in households, schools, and community settings.

Diagnosis and Clinical Testing Approach

Diagnosis involves laboratory testing of stool samples, with options including microscopy (ova and parasite exam), antigen enzyme immunoassays (EIAs), and molecular methods such as multiplex PCR. Antigen tests are widely used in clinical labs for rapid detection, while PCR can identify Giardia species and assemblages, which is useful in outbreak settings. Because shedding can be intermittent, clinicians may request multiple samples on separate days to increase detection likelihood. Prompt reporting of positive results to public health authorities supports timely outbreak detection and response.

Treatment Options and Management Considerations

First-Line Antiparasitic Medications

Treatment for giardiasis typically involves nitroimidazole derivatives, with metronidazole being commonly used in many regions, along with alternatives such as tinidazole and nitazoxanide. Choice of agent may depend on local resistance patterns, age, pregnancy status, and comorbidities. Nitazoxanide is often preferred for children due to safety and dosing considerations. Adherence to the prescribed course is important to achieve cure and reduce cyst shedding. Clinicians should consider local treatment guidelines and resistance data when selecting therapy.

Supportive Care and Complications

Supportive care focuses on rehydration, electrolyte balance, and symptom management. Oral rehydration solutions are preferred for mild to moderate dehydration, while severe dehydration may require intravenous fluids. In some cases, persistent diarrhea can lead to malnutrition or lactose intolerance during the acute phase, which usually resolves after recovery. Immunocompromised patients may experience longer or more severe illness and may require extended treatment under specialist care. Follow-up testing can confirm parasite clearance in complicated cases.

Public Health Investigations and Outbreak Response

Steps During an Outbreak Investigation

When a cluster of giardiasis cases is identified, public health authorities conduct an epidemiological investigation to determine the source and mode of transmission. Steps include case definition and identification, descriptive analysis of time, place, and person, hypothesis generation, and focused environmental assessments. Investigators may collect water, food, and environmental samples for microbiological testing. They also use interviews and exposure histories to link cases and pinpoint common vehicles. Findings guide control measures and recommendations to prevent further spread.

Role of Laboratory and Environmental Data

Subtyping methods such as multilocus sequence typing (MLST) or whole-genome sequencing help determine whether isolates from cases cluster genetically, supporting the identification of a common source. Environmental sampling, including water quality testing and assessments of treatment systems, can reveal failures or contamination events. These data, combined with patient interviews, strengthen evidence for outbreak vehicles. Clear communication of methods and findings helps maintain public and professional trust during investigations.

Prevention Strategies for Communities and Clinicians

Water Safety and Treatment Practices

  • Use appropriate treatment for drinking water when municipal supplies are not consistently available, including filtration rated for protozoa or chemical disinfection where Giardia is susceptible.
  • Follow guidance for recreational water venues, including timely hyperchlorination and proper operation of pools, splash pads, and interactive fountains.
  • Ensure inspections and maintenance of public water systems, private wells, and non-community supplies to reduce contamination risks.

Infection Control in Childcare and Healthcare Settings

  • Promote handwashing with soap and water, especially after toileting, diaper changes, and before handling food.
  • Exclude symptomatic individuals from settings where transmission risks are elevated until they are medically cleared.
  • Implement environmental cleaning and safe handling of fecal incidents to limit contamination in group settings.

Frequently Asked Questions

  • How long can Giardia survive in the environment? Cysts can persist for weeks to months in cool, moist conditions, emphasizing the importance of water system maintenance and disinfection practices.
  • Can pets spread Giardia to humans? Certain assemblages appear in both animals and people, highlighting the value of hygiene after animal contact and routine veterinary care.
  • When should public health be notified? Notify local health authorities when multiple cases share a common exposure, especially linked to water venues or institutions.

Global and Local Perspectives

Giardia is distributed worldwide, with varying prevalence linked to water infrastructure, sanitation, and recreational water use. Local climate, water source characteristics, and community behaviors influence risk. Public health messaging tailored to regional risks and water systems improves prevention and early detection. Coordination among clinicians, laboratories, and environmental health professionals enhances outbreak detection and control.
